A couple of quick polling/media notes re: Palin, McHundred
1. national polls mean little. the electoral college matters. if voters are filing in behind Palin in Idaho, texas, alaska, louisiana, mississippi, and arizona, that's just fine. with the Obama camp's highly targeted approach, it's more likely that any swing to mccain will be neglible and/or reversible in Michigan, Ohio, Virginia, Colorado, Nevada, Wisconsin, Iowa, Minnesota, PA, etc. I wouldn't be surprised if Obama trails in each of these states either for a very short time or not at all, despite whatever happens with the national numbers.

2. don't be frustrated by palin's quick rise and celebrity status, and certainly don't fret over it. she has about eight running scandals, and in order for the one that's gonna stick to get any meaningful game-changing coverage, she has to first be larger than life. otherwise there's no reason to run the breaking scandal repeatedly on every cable news channel in every house in america.
